    Integrated graphics means that the chipset has integrated a graphics chip.

    In computers, chipsets are the bridge that connects various hardware devices. The chipset is divided into two parts, the north bridge is mainly responsible for connecting the processor and memory, and the south bridge is responsible for connecting various input and output devices. The integrated graphics card is to integrate the graphics card chip into the north bridge or the south bridge, so as to realize the function of the graphics card.

    The integrated graphics card does not need to occupy the PCI slot, freeing up more slots for the insertion of other hardware devices. This is very convenient for users who need to plug in multiple hardware devices. The performance of an integrated graphics card is not much worse than that of a discrete graphics card.

    While discrete graphics cards are more powerful in terms of performance, as integrated graphics technology continues to evolve, integrated graphics cards are becoming more and more powerful. Now, most integrated graphics cards can meet the needs of the average user.

    <>1. Integrated graphics card is a special graphics card.

    2. The integrated graphics card generally does not have video memory, but uses a part of the main memory of the system as the video memory, and the specific number of empty books is generally automatically dynamically adjusted by the system according to needs.

    3. Obviously, if you use the integrated graphics card to run and need to occupy a lot of memory space, the impact on the entire system will be more obvious, in addition, the frequency of system memory is usually much lower than the video memory of the independent graphics card, so the performance of the integrated graphics card is inferior to that of the independent graphics card.

    4. The motherboard that uses the chipset with the integrated graphics card does not have to use the integrated graphics card, the motherboard can completely shield the integrated graphics card, but for the sake of cost, it is rare to do so.
